Output 156cbf982b2768f0dea970802f581a204bed4a19545d361868a01efc310d688d:19

value
387813
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86e8fb77e3ba684a889a6adfbe2020522077b958 OP_EQUALVERIFY OP_CHECKSIG
address
1DJLebkWsorDjgAomRj5bUf3W9Yn5FxyAs
transaction
156cbf982b2768f0dea970802f581a204bed4a19545d361868a01efc310d688d
confirmations
258313
spent
true